‘The Voice’: Who Survived The Triple Elimination?

It was a brutal night of eliminations on “The Voice” as three contenders went home.

(Spoiler Alert: This story contains the results of Tuesday’s episode of the NBC singing competition.)

America had to say goodbye to Team Blake’s Sisaundra Lewis and Audra McLaughlin, while Team Adam lost Delvin Choice.

Adam Levine now has the most contestants left on the show. Still on his team and competing for the title are Christina Grimmie and Kat Perkins. Rock vocalist Kat had been up for elimination on Tuesday evening, but was saved by America’s instant vote.

Blake Shelton’s team is solely represented on “The Voice” now by young country singer Jake Worthington.

Usher’s lone singer left in the game is the soulful Josh Kaufman.

And as for Team Shakira, Kristen Merlin is also advancing to the next round.
